WebJun 25, 2024 · This procedure is typically performed laparoscopically, which involves inserting small instruments through multiple small incisions in the upper abdomen. During sleeve gastrectomy, about 80% of the stomach is removed, leaving a tube-shaped stomach about the size and shape of a banana. WebOct 1, 2024 · There is no code to report laparoscopic unroofing of a liver cyst, and therefore code 47379, Unlisted laparoscopic procedure, liver, is reported (crosswalk fee to 47010, Hepatotomy, for open drainage of abscess or cyst, 1 or 2 stages). When reporting an unlisted code, documentation should be submitted that provides pertinent information ...
